Title | Stephens, Philip John: certificate of election to the Royal Society |
Date | 15 May 2008 |
Description | Certificate of Candidate for Election to the Fellowship |
Citation | Stephens is distinguished for the introduction and development of two major techniques for characterising electronic and stereochemical molecular structure using circularly polarised light, namely, Magnetic Circular Dichroism ( MCD ) and Vibrational Circular Dichroism ( VCD ) Spectroscopies. His early theoretical analysis of MCD spectra inspired its widespread application to transition metal coordination complexes and, most significantly, to the characterisation of active sites of metallo-proteins. More recently, Stephens' theory of VCD and its implementation using ab initio methods, combined with experimental measurements, have provided a reliable new method for determining the absolute configurations of chiral organic molecules, most importantly, chiral pharmaceuticals. |
